Overview Under the direct supervision of the Clinical Supervisor, and medical direction from the Chief Physician, a Methadone Counselor provides counseling services to individuals suffering from Alcoholism and and/or substance abuse addictions. Responsibilities - Establishes and maintains positive relationships with patients, visitors and other employees. Interacts professionally, courteously, and appropriately with patients, visitors, and other employees. Behaves in a manner consistent with maintaining and furthering a positive public perception of Bronx-Lebanon Hospital Center and its employees. - Contributes to and participates in the Performance/Quality Improvement activities of the assigned department. Contribution and participation includes data collection, analysis, implementation of and compliance with corrective/improvement activities, membership on CQI teams, consistent adherence to established clinical/performance standards and: adherence to the specific rules and regulations of the B.L.H.C. (a) Safety & Security Policies, (b) Risk Management: Incident and Occurrence Reporting, (c) Infection Control Policies and Procedures, (d) Patient and Customer Service - Provides substance abuse counseling services to patients, families including psychosocial assessment, short and long term treatment, individual and group therapy and crisis intervention in accordance with hospital standards. - Carries an active caseload of 50 patients - Provides required reports, case record documentation, and statistics accurately in accordance with hospital standards - Develops individual treatment plans as a member of a multi-disciplinary team in accordance with hospital standards - Maintains accurate patient records and upholds the confidentiality of all records concerning patients as mandated by the Federal guidelines of confidentiality and hospital standards. - Collaborates with inter-disciplinary treatment team to provide patient care in accordance with hospital standards. - Conducts discharge planning, follow-up treatment and referrals in accordance with hospital standards. - May perform Auricular Detoxification acupuncture, if trained, under the supervision of a licensed acupuncturist. - Presents cases as per schedule and records recommendations in the case record under the interdisciplinary case conference treatment planning process in accordance with hospital standards. - Participates in all departmental meetings and attends all relevant continuing education programs as necessary.
